Horseman Injured. — A painful au ident occurred on Thursday afternoon to Mr. E. Davis, of Ohakune. While riding at Ruatiti his horse stumbled, throwing him to the ground. The horse trampled on him, inflictin~ a nasty cut over the left eve, necessitating several stitches. He also suffered badly from bruises. He Is progressing favourably.
